Many of you have probably heard of the business "Wake Up Now," which claims to "provide software solutions for a better life, allowing people to improve their lifestyle by paying less when they travel and shop." Many have touted it as a pyramid scheme, so fans were surprised when Dipset rapper Juelz Santana hopped on as a spokesperson. 

An infomercial featuring the rapper sitting at a table with a laptop is making the rounds online, leaving some Dipset fans confused as to why Juelz would sign on to promote Wake Up Now. A Twitter user by the name of @MissKlept wrote, "It's a shame to see artists, like Juelz Santana and who knows who else, really promoting this Wake Up Now caca."
